I work with the SPDX project and did want to note one other section of a few fields that are considered "mandatory" for SPDX documents. These are some of the fields in section 2 of the SPDX specification, "Document Creation Information". In an SPDX document, these fields would need to appear only once.
Here are the specific fields that I believe should be included in an SPDX document:
| SPDX version 2.1 | Rationale | Example |
|---|---|---|
| 2.1 SPDX Version | To say which version of the SPDX specification is being used | SPDXVersion: SPDX-2.1 |
| 2.2 Data License | To say which license applies to the SPDX document data itself; SPDX requires CC0-1.0 | DataLicense: CC0-1.0 |
| 2.3 SPDX Identifier | To create a reference to the SPDX document itself | SPDXID: SPDXRef-DOCUMENT |
| 2.4 Document Name | To provide a short name to describe the SPDX document's topic | DocumentName: Acme-Project-0.0.1 |
| 2.5 SPDX Document Namespace | To provide a unique namespace specific to this SPDX document | DocumentNamespace: http://example.com/Acme-Project-0.0.1-abcdef |
| 2.8 Creator | To describe the person, organization and/or tool that created this SPDX document | Creator: Person: John Doe |
| 2.9 Created | To state the date and time when this SPDX document was created | Created: 2019-03-11T06:30:22Z |
Here is one example of what this could look like, for a tag-value SPDX document:
SPDXVersion: SPDX-2.1
DataLicense: CC0-1.0
DocumentName: tools-golang
SPDXID: SPDXRef-DOCUMENT
DocumentNamespace: https://example.com/whatever/testdata-tools-golang-b97c39c5a2e7adf14d9a8732de1aba03fb6f1473
Creator: Person: Jane Doe
Creator: Tool: github.com/spdx/tools-golang/v0/builder
Created: 2019-03-06T02:02:35Z
